相关文章
linux之netlink 内核源码分析
一、netlink 出现的原因
Netlink 是一种IPC(Inter Process Commumicate)机制,它是一种用于内核与用户空间通信的机制,同时也可以用于进程间通信,但是主要原因是因为内核态需要与用户态异步通信。
进程间通信使用其他…
建站知识
2024/12/9 7:03:18
C++基于opencv的视频质量检测--图像抖动检测
文章目录 0.引言1. 原始代码分析2. 优化方案3. 优化后的代码4. 代码详细解读 0.引言
视频质量图像抖动检测已在C基于opencv4的视频质量检测中有所介绍,本文将详细介绍其优化版本。
1. 原始代码分析
首先,我们来看图像抖动检测的原始代码: …
建站知识
2024/12/9 20:07:48
vue+element上传图片
一、html页面上传图片 <!DOCTYPE html>
<html lang"en">
<head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, initial-scale1.0"><title>Document</title>
<…
建站知识
2024/12/15 17:57:14
AI大模型应用开发 langchain 之 langchain 入门
什么 langchain ? LangChain是一个用于开发由大型语言模型( LLMs )支持的应用程序的框架。 从下面开始我们认知常用的 langchain 常用的生态库以及知识点。
资源库
langchain 有自己的生态,下面是 langchain 生态的一些常用的资源…
建站知识
2024/12/10 18:50:31
交换机如何实现2.5G网络传输速率和网络变压器有关吗
华强盛电子导读:I19926430038 交换机实现2.5G网络传输速率涉及多个因素,其中包括硬件设计、端口支持、传输介质以及网络协议等。网络变压器在其中扮演了一个重要的角色,但并不是唯一的因素。
1. **硬件设计**:交换机需要有支持2.…
建站知识
2024/12/25 12:59:28
HTML5 + CSS3 + JavaScript 编程语言学习教程
HTML5 CSS3 JavaScript 编程语言学习教程
欢迎来到这篇关于 HTML5、CSS3 和 JavaScript 的详细学习教程!无论你是初学者还是有一定基础的开发者,这篇文章都将帮助你深入理解这三种技术的核心概念、语法和应用。 目录
HTML5 1.1 HTML5 简介1.2 HTML5 …
建站知识
2024/12/11 18:24:23
【PGCCC】Postgresql BgWriter 原理
前言
postgresql 有一个后台进程 bgwriter,它会定时刷新缓存到文件系统中。这种机制提高了缓存的替换速度,因为在寻找空闲缓存时,有时需要将脏页刷新到文件中,而刷新操作是比较耗时的。同样它也提高了执行 checkpoint 的完成速度…
建站知识
2024/12/11 2:05:59